Essential Plumbing Maintenance Tips
To ensure your plumbing is ready for Carrollton's rainy season, consider these essential maintenance tips:
- Clear Gutters and Downspouts: Make sure your gutters are free of debris to allow proper drainage. Clogged gutters can lead to overflow, which may seep into your foundation.
- Inspect for Leaks: Check all visible pipes for leaks or signs of moisture. Early detection can save you from costly repairs later.
- Test Sump Pumps: If you have a sump pump, test it to ensure it's functioning correctly. This device is essential for preventing basement flooding during heavy rains.
How to Inspect Your Plumbing
Performing a thorough inspection of your plumbing system can help you identify potential issues before they escalate. Follow these steps:
- Check under sinks and around toilets for any signs of water damage or leaks.
- Inspect your water heater for any rust or leaks, as these can worsen during rainy weather.
- Look for signs of moisture on walls or ceilings, which could indicate hidden leaks.

What to Watch Out For
As you prepare your plumbing for the rainy season, keep an eye out for:
- Unusual sounds from pipes, such as banging or hissing, which could indicate air pockets or leaks.
- Increased water bills, which may signal hidden leaks.
- Wet spots in your yard or around your home, indicating drainage issues.
